Water Restoration Technician

The Water Restoration Technician position is a career in field services in the property damage restoration industry, primarily responsible for responding to emergency and property damaging situations. Our team's professional approach ensures both the property and the customer are attended to, while prioritizing safety, efficiency, and property preservation.

$41,000 - $52,000 per year. + on-call bonus. ($20.00 - $25.00 per hour)

RESPONSIBILITES:

Work safely in residential and commercial properties that have been damaged by fire, water, storm, and/or mold

Survey damage within the property

Evaluate and record damage to all items within the property

Demolition of structural damage to properties through the use of hand and power tools

Perform initial site visits

Conduct moisture inspections

Set restoration equipment within guidelines

Complete assigned tasks and notes in our primary operating system (RMS)

Take photos of jobs assigned at start, completion, and throughout the process

IICRC certification available as IICRC classes are offered

Competency - Knowledge, Skills and Abilities:

Knowledge of technology (iPhone, iPad, computer)

Customer Service Skills

Ability to learn and operate our primary operating systems: RMS, Xactimate, MICA and additional systems as requested

Ability to create documents

Ability to answer and communicate with customers over the phone and face to face

Ability to work independently and / or with a team

Ability to participate in an on-call schedule

Ability to work within hazardous environments safely

Ability to operate a company vehicle safely

Maintain a level of confidentiality

Preferred Education and Experience:

High School Diploma or GED

Customer Service experience

1 plus year experience in a craft, trade, or manual labor position or equivalent schooling

Physical Requirement

Regularly move about job sites; stairs, walkways, roofs, crawl spaces

Occasionally requires a ladder to complete jobs

Must be able to communicate and converse with customers over the phone and face to face

Frequently will lift up to 60lbs

Ability to safely operate a company vehicle
